Sustainable Now Technologies is primarily interested in the production of Algae Oil for use in Bio-Fuels. “The majority of the population is unaware that Rudolf Diesel’s first engine ran on Peanut Oil, and that Crude Oil originally integrated into the automobile economy due to its low cost vs. Peanut Oil.” Morrison points to the relevant time markers, continuing, “With Algal Lipids, or Vegetable Oil harvested from Algae, we see an equally beneficial cost analysis developing, when compared to the current prices for Crude Oil, and the enormous detriments inherent in collecting, distributing, storing, and burning what is essentially dirty (carbon heavy) oil.”
“SNT is currently developing several technologies that automate and regulate the Algae growth and harvesting process. It is only a matter of time before efficient and low cost Bio-Reactors emerge on an industrial scale. Once this initial infrastructure has been developed, locally grown Algae Oil will provide a sustainable replacement for Diesel, dramatically lowering the cost of Bio-Diesel, and virtually eliminating the costs of distribution. And the best part is, when you’re burning clean vegetable oil, both your engine and the environment are spared from the high carbon release observed in burning Crude. Algae Oil has the potential to do all of this without cutting into the nation’s food supply, as is inherent with vegetable oil fuels made from Corn and Soy.”
